Lets compare vitamin content per 100 calories of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ids vs Boiled Succotash:
100 kcal of Boiled and Drained Succotash contain 1.9 times more Vitamin B3, 3.1 times more Vitamin B5 and 7.2 times more Vitamin C than Canned Red Kidney Beans Solids and Liquids.
Both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ids and Boiled Succotash provide similar amounts of Vitamin B1, Vitamin B2, Vitamin B6 and Vitamin B9 per 100 calories.
100 calories of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ids have insufficient amounts of Vitamin C
Both Canned Red Kidney Beans Solids and Liquids as well as Boiled and Drained Succotash have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in 100 calories.
Comparing minerals per 100 calories for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ids vs Boiled Succotash:
100 calories of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ids have 2.4 times more Calcium, 1.3 times more Phosphorus, 2.6 times more Selenium, 21.4 times more Sodium, 1.4 times more Zinc and 1.6 times more Water than Boiled Succotash.
While 100 kcal of Boiled and Drained Succotash contain 1.9 times more Manganese than Canned Red Kidney Beans Solids and Liquids.
Both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ids and Boiled Succotash contain similar levels of Copper, Iron, Magnesium and Potassium per 100 calories.
100 calories of Boiled Succotash lack sufficient amounts of Calcium and Selenium
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 calories:
100 calories of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ids have 1.2 times more Omega 3, 1.4 times more Fiber and 1.5 times more Protein than Boiled Succotash.
Both Canned Red Kidney Beans with Liquids and Boiled Succotash offer comparable quantities of Energy and Carbohydrate per 100 calories.
Both Canned Red Kidney Beans Solids and Liquids as well as Boiled and Drained Succotash provide inadequate amounts of Omega 6 in 100 calories.
